使用Rest API设置Azure Devops组的权限
我正在尝试使用RestAPI设置现有项目级组的权限。我能够更新,但困惑或卡住了如何找到一种方法来更新任何给定项目组的权限,如允许或拒绝列表删除项目、查看测试运行等使用Rest API设置Azure Devops组的权限,azure,azure-devops,permissions,azure-devops-rest-api,Azure,Azure Devops,Permissions,Azure Devops Rest Api,我正在尝试使用RestAPI设置现有项目级组的权限。我能够更新,但困惑或卡住了如何找到一种方法来更新任何给定项目组的权限,如允许或拒绝列表删除项目、查看测试运行等 $bodyInfo = @" { "token": "$Token", "merge": false, "accessControlEntries": [ {
$bodyInfo = @"
{
"token": "$Token",
"merge": false,
"accessControlEntries": [
{
"descriptor": "$groupDesc",
"allow": $AllowMask,
"deny": $DenyMask,
"extendedinfo": {}
}
]
}
"@
你能帮我怎么做吗
使用命令行管理权限可能更容易,除非您有特定的理由使用REST API。尽管如此,请检查这是否回答了您的问题: